A Magical Moment in the Hospital Kitchen
Some moments stay with you forever — the kind you don’t plan, don’t expect, and couldn’t script even if you tried.
While I was in the hospital recently, sleep was a stranger. One early morning, long before the ward fully stirred, I wandered to the little kitchen for a quiet cup of coffee. A rare treat. A small escape.
And then it happened.
One of the nurses — one of the “night angels,” as we called them — greeted me warmly. I turned… and nearly fainted.
She was reading my book.
A physical copy of Elm Brook Manor, right there in her hands.
She blinked at my face, concerned.
“What’s wrong?” she asked.
I managed, “I… I’m the author.”
Then she nearly fainted.
I don’t know the math, and I won’t pretend I can calculate those odds — but what are the chances that in a hospital full of rooms, full of staff, full of books in the world… I would stumble upon someone quietly reading mine?
I sprinted back to my room, grabbed my camera, and captured the moment. A reminder that stories truly do travel on their own legs — and sometimes, they walk right back to you when you least expect it.
Thank you to every reader who makes moments like this possible.
Your support means more than you know.

A Secret Grave — A Haunting Read That Pulled Me In
Today I turned the final page of A Secret Grave by Nicole Jeffords, and I’m still sitting with that quiet ache you get when a book doesn’t just entertain you—it lingers.
From the very first chapters, Jeffords builds an atmosphere that wraps around you like morning fog. The secrets in this story don’t just hide beneath the surface; they breathe, they wait, and they follow the characters—and the reader—into the next chapter.
What impressed me most was her gift for character. Each one feels layered and unmistakably human, carrying their wounds, their motives, and their truths with a kind of subtle gravity. The protagonist’s emotional journey felt grounded and real—every discovery earned, every moment of doubt relatable.
The pacing? Perfect.
That delicate balance of reveal and restraint kept me turning pages long after I should’ve gone to sleep. And the setting itself almost becomes a character—a place thick with memory, shadow, and the kind of tension you can taste.
If you enjoy stories where mystery and emotion work hand-in-hand, where the plot grips you but the writing makes you slow down and absorb every detail… then The Secret Grave belongs on your list.
A thoughtful, atmospheric read. One I’m glad to have picked up.
